Many of us still use Google Reader to keep up on the stories being published around the web. WebReader is a free RSS reader and desktop client for Google Reader that enhances the RSS feed-reading experience. I just started using it as my main RSS reader and I'm quite impressed with it's features. You can adjust font size, alter the article view mode, search smarter, share to Twitter and Facebook faster and receive notifications for new feed items.

This cross-platform RSS reader currently available for Windows, Mac and Linux. A web version is coming soon.

Personalization Panel for Windows 7 Starter and Windows 7 Home Basic implements premium personalization features for low-end Windows 7 Editions. It can bypass restrictions and provides useful UI - same as in Ultimate, for example. You can change themes, wallpapers, taskbar color and more with this panel. More info and videos after the jump.
